Commercial Slab Installation in Marietta, GA
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ations for various types of property projects, including parking lots, building bases, driveways, and loading areas. These services are essential for creating a stable, level surface that can support heavy equipment, vehicles, and foot traffic. Property owners typically seek this service when constructing new commercial buildings, expanding existing facilities, or upgrading outdoor spaces to meet safety and accessibility standards. Understanding the scope of the project, site conditions, and the importance of proper preparation can help property owners make informed decisions before requesting installation services.
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ners should consider factors such as the size and design of the slab, soil conditions, drainage requirements, and any local building codes or permits that may apply. Clear communication about the intended use of the slab and the expected load capacity can ensure the project meets long-term needs. Proper planning and understanding of these elements can contribute to a durable, functional foundation that supports the property's operations and minimizes future maintenance concerns.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What types of projects require commercial slab installation? Commercial slab installation is often used for building foundations, parking areas, loading docks, and outdoor workspaces on commercial properties in Marietta.
What materials are commonly used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the most common material for commercial slabs due to its durability and strength, suitable for high-traffic areas and heavy loads.
How is the site prepared before slab installation? The site is typically cleared, leveled, and compacted to ensure a stable base, minimizing future cracking or shifting of the slab.
What factors influence the choice of slab thickness? The intended use, load requirements, and soil conditions help determine the appropriate thickness for a commercial concrete slab.
